摘要
A description of a growth morphology diagram (morphodrom) of a two-dimensional crystal growing without impurities that shows a possibility of habit change is presented. By taking into account an additional channel of incorporation of growth units into kink sites by edge diffusion, a detailed analysis of the structures and growth rates of a two-dimensional island on a (001) surface of a Kossel crystal is performed. The change in habit from the squarelike shape near equilibrium to the diamondlike one at higher supersaturation conditions is predicted based on a consideration of growth rates.
